sp_dbremove (Transact-SQL)
Quita una base de datos y todos los archivos asociados con ella.
Importante: |
---|
Esta característica se quitará en una versión futura de Microsoft SQL Server. Evite utilizar esta característica en nuevos trabajos de desarrollo y tenga previsto modificar las aplicaciones que actualmente la utilizan. En su lugar, se recomienda utilizar DROP DATABASE. |
Convenciones de sintaxis de Transact-SQL (Transact-SQL)
Sintaxis
sp_dbremove [ @dbname = ] 'database' [ , [ @dropdev = ] 'dropdev' ]
Argumentos
[ @dbname= ] 'database'
Nombre de la base de datos que se va a quitar. database es de tipo sysname y su valor predeterminado es NULL.
[ @dropdev= ] 'dropdev'
Indicador proporcionado sólo para garantizar la compatibilidad con versiones anteriores y actualmente se omite. dropdev tiene el valor dropdev.
Conjuntos de resultados
Ninguno
Permisos
Debe pertenecer a la función fija de servidor sysadmin.
Valores de código de retorno
0 (correcto) o 1 (error)
Ejemplos
En el ejemplo siguiente se quita una base de datos denominada sales
y todos los archivos asociados con ella.
EXEC sp_dbremove sales;
Vea también
Referencia
ALTER DATABASE (Transact-SQL)
CREATE DATABASE (Transact-SQL)
DBCC (Transact-SQL)
sp_detach_db (Transact-SQL)